Itinerary
Day 1
Arrive in Lilongwe. On arrival you will be met and transferred to the Korean Garden Lodge. Lunch and dinner will be in local restaurants in the city and is included in the price.
Overnight at the lodge on a full board basis.
Day 2
After breakfast drive to Mua Mission where you will spend the morning meeting local artists renowned for their woodcarvings and visiting the fascinating cultural museum. After a picnic lunch you depart to Liwonde National Park.
Overnight at Mvuu Camp, all meals included.
Days 3 - 6
Art Safaris are for people with a keen interest in art and nature. There are 2 art sessions per day with plenty of opportunity to sketch, watch and relax in glorious surroundings. Liwonde is rich in flora and fauna and situated on the picturesque Shire River. The teeming bird life, wallowing hippos, playful elephants and basking crocodiles give you every chance for self-expression. Day game drives are included as well as 1 boat safari and 1 game drive into the Rhino Sanctuary. Extra boat safaris, game drives into the Rhino Sanctuary and night drives are optional extras. Overnight at Mvuu Camp in en suite chalets on a full board basis.
Day 7 to 8
After leaving Mvuu, you have an hour game drive back through the park then towards northwards to Lake Malawi. Here you stay at Salima's and Senga Bay in chalets at Stuart Grant's Cichlid breeding centre.
Overnight at the lodge on a full board basis.
Day 9
After an early start, you head to Lilongwe and continue to Zambia and Luangwa Valley. Estimated time of arrival at your lodge in the valley is mid afternoon. Overnight at en suite chalets / permanent tented camp on a full board basis.
Days 10 & 12
Morning and afternoon outings into the national park - with long stops to sketch or paint the dramatic landscape and mammal interaction. Overnight at the lodge, twin en suite room with all meals included.
Day 13
After breakfast depart Luangwa and drive back to Lilongwe. From Lilongwe it's a short 1 hour drive to Dzalanyama Forest Reserve. This Brachystegia forest is home to some of Malawi's rarest bird species and gives the artist a different perspective and chance to capture some of Malawi's varied forest and mountain scenery. Waterfalls and streams form the perfect backdrop to your lessons.
Overnight Forest Lodge with all meals provided.
Day 14
A day relaxing and sketching or painting in the peaceful surrounds of the forest. Walks and visits to nearby waterfalls or the school project is offered.
Overnight at the Forest Lodge on a full board basis.
Day 15
After breakfast transfer you to the airport for your return flight.
